How Do Lean Six Sigma Principles Drive Operational Excellence?
Lean Six Sigma merges Lean’s focus on waste reduction with Six Sigma’s data-driven approach to defect minimization, creating a powerful methodology for streamlining processes and fostering continuous improvement. This hybrid approach utilizes the DMAIC framework—Define, Measure, Analyze, Improve, and Control—to systematically address problems, enhance performance, identify root causes, refine workflows, and sustain positive outcomes, ultimately leading to lasting operational excellence.
What Are the Core Elements of Lean Six Sigma?
- Lean Principles: Eliminate non-value-adding activities to reduce waste.
- Six Sigma Tools: Employ statistical methods to target variation and defects.
- DMAIC Cycle: A structured, five-phase roadmap for improvement.
- Cross-Functional Teams: Empowered groups drive change initiatives.
- Continuous Improvement Culture: Ongoing measurement and feedback loops.
These integrated elements work together to optimize both process speed and quality, delivering substantial efficiency gains.
How Does the DMAIC Framework Enhance Processes?
- Define: Clearly establish project scope and objectives.
- Measure: Collect data on current performance levels.
- Analyze: Identify the root causes of inefficiencies.
- Improve: Implement targeted process changes and solutions.
- Control: Standardize improvements and continuously monitor key metrics.
This disciplined, data-centric methodology ensures that enhancements are validated and sustained, embedding a culture of excellence throughout the organization.

How Can Bottleneck Elimination Accelerate Growth?
Eliminating bottlenecks involves identifying the slowest or most constrained step in a process, then reallocating resources, redesigning workflows, or applying automation to remove the constraint. By freeing up capacity at critical points, organizations achieve faster throughput, better responsiveness, and a clear path to scaling operations without costly manual interventions.
What Are Examples of Successful Process Improvement Initiatives?
Process improvement initiatives frequently yield quantifiable results:
- A manufacturing firm reduced production lead time by 40 percent through cell-style layout and Kanban systems.
- A professional services organization cut invoice processing costs by 60 percent via RPA-driven automation.
- A logistics provider improved on-time delivery from 70 percent to 95 percent by realigning warehouse workflows and implementing real-time tracking.
These examples demonstrate how targeted strategies translate efficiency gains into tangible financial returns.

How to Effectively Audit and Monitor Process Improvements?
- Establish Baseline Metrics: Capture pre-implementation performance data.
- Implement Automated Tracking: Utilize workflow tools to record process data automatically.
- Conduct Regular Reviews: Evaluate KPI trends and perform variance analyses.
- Apply Control Charts: Visualize performance stability and identify deviations over time.
- Refine Procedures: Adjust workflows based on audit findings and performance data.
Consistent monitoring embeds accountability and sustains momentum for ongoing efficiency gains.

How to Measure the ROI of AI and Automation Initiatives?
Measuring ROI involves comparing baseline costs and cycle times against post-implementation performance. Key steps include:
- Calculating labor-cost savings from reduced manual effort.
- Quantifying error reduction and associated cost avoidance.
- Estimating revenue uplifts from faster time-to-market.
- Factoring in automation development and ongoing maintenance expenses.
This comprehensive analysis validates the business case and informs future investment decisions.
